Staff Software Engineer

Axon Axon · Enterprise · Ho Chi Minh City, Vietnam · 2013 Axon Foundation Services

Staff Software Engineer role at Axon focused on building large-scale software applications, shaping technical direction, and ensuring product reliability and responsiveness. The role involves system design, mentoring senior engineers, collaborating with product and design teams, and improving engineering processes. It requires extensive backend cloud experience, database knowledge, and a track record of setting technical direction for growing teams.

What you'd actually do

  1. Set a high technical bar for the team through deep technical insights and architecture design reviews
  2. Mentor software senior engineers across multiple teams
  3. Work across teams with Product, Design, and Engineering to solve some of our biggest technical challenges within our stack for our customers
  4. Improve our Engineering process, including long-term thinking, sprint planning and stand-ups
  5. Build services that adhere to our high bar on availability, performance, and security in this mission-critical space

Skills

Required

  • 10+ years of experience in software engineering
  • Experience building and scaling complex and impactful software products in a team environment
  • Deep skill in driving technical solutions across multiple teams
  • Backend cloud experience in managed languages such as Scala, Java, Go, C#, or similar
  • Strong experience with relational and NoSQL databases, such as SQL Server and Cassandra
  • Experience designing and delivering high-availability, scalable cloud-based systems
  • You write beautiful, simple, maintainable code for backend microservices
  • You have a track record of setting the technical and organizational direction for a growing engineering team across multiple global locations

Nice to have

  • Work with the latest open source technologies

What the JD emphasized

  • mission-critical space
  • high-availability, scalable cloud-based systems
  • track record of setting the technical and organizational direction for a growing engineering team across multiple global locations